Emergency crews respond to possible entrapment after car overturns on I-26

IRMO, S.C. (WACH) — Emergency crews responded Friday night to a crash on Interstate 26 that raised concerns about possible entrapment.

Dutch Fork Fire Rescue said the incident happened in the westbound lanes at Mile Marker 99, near the Ballentine Triangle.

Authorities said firefighters found an overturned vehicle resting against the guardrail.

Crews said there were no injuries, and no one was trapped inside the vehicle…
